Puerto Rico: The Coamo Provisional

Puerto Rico: The Coamo Provisional

The Spanish-American War took place between April 21st and August 13th, 1898. The main issue was Cuban independence where revolts had been occurring for some years against the Spanish colonial rule. By the late 1890s, American public opinion swayed in support of the...
